Traders searching for real-time crowd psychology often turn to X/Twitter sentiment analysis using VADER in MarketXED. This tool processes thousands of tweets instantly to score bullish, bearish, or neutral tone around tickers or sectors, helping you see whether retail enthusiasm aligns with your technical setup before entering swing trades or intraday positions.

VADER excels at handling social-media language including slang, emojis, and sarcasm without heavy training. MarketXED runs it continuously so the sentiment window updates during market hours, letting you combine the score with your scanner results or Wyckoff phase observations. The output appears as a normalized score from minus one to plus one plus a quick English summary you can read at a glance.

Use the sentiment overlay to confirm conviction or spot divergences that warn of reversals. Because it draws from public discussion rather than price alone, it adds a behavioral layer many quantitative filters miss.
